PURPOSE:To avoid the deformation of a waveform by a method wherein an input voltage composed of a DC voltage and a pulse voltage superposed on it is applied to a step recovery diode to be reformed into an extra-short pulse voltage and the extra-short pulse voltage is applied to a light source and, at the same time, the extra- short pulse voltage is delayed by a delaying means and applied to the light source after its polarity is reversed. CONSTITUTION:As a DC voltage is applied to a step recovery diode 8 immediately after an extra-short pulse voltage is outputted, if the frequency of an input voltage is changed in a wide frequency range and the extra-short pulse voltage having an arbitrary frequency within that frequency range is outputted, the waveform of the extra-short pulse voltage is not affected by the frequency. If the extra-short pulse voltage outputted like this is applied to a driving part 3, the extra-short pulse voltage is applied to a light source 4 from the driving part 3 to generate an extra-short light pulse and the extra-short pulse voltage is delayed by a delaying means 12 and applied to the light source 4 after its polarity is reversed to avoid the relaxation oscillation of the extra-short light pulse. With this constitution, the extra-short light pulse having a frequency corresponding to the frequency of the input voltage can be steadily generated without deforming the waveform. |
